Grand Bazaar is one of the oldest shopping mall in the world.
The Grand Bazaar Istanbul is one of the largest and oldest covered markets in the world, with 61 covered streets and over 4,000 shops.
Starting as a small vaulted bedesten(warehouse) built by order of Mehmet the Conqueror in 1461, it grew to cover a vast area as lanes between the bedesten, neighbouring shops and hans (caravanserais) were roofed and the market assumed the sprawling, labyrinthine form that it retains today.

How to get to Grand Bazaar
Take a finicular from Taksim Square for Kabatas and than take tram (T1) to Beyazit it is just next to tram stop. It ,s walkable from anywhere in old city Sultanahmet.
